Linq to Entities / Entity Framework交叉edmx“加入”

entity-framework linq-to-entities

我有兩個實體,每個實體來自不同的數據庫,因此不同的edmx文件。然而,它們之間存在著牽連的關係。

例如, Foo有很多Bar

什麼是最簡單的方法加入EntityFramework,數據庫調用最少?

謝謝。

一般承認的答案

您可以通過添加跨模型導航屬性來完成此操作。這需要手動編輯EDMX。有一個例子,其中包括LINQ到實體, 在這裡


熱門答案

您可以通過使用視圖來表示其他數據庫中的數據來執行此操作。閱讀EF中的跨數據庫連接



Related

許可下: CC-BY-SA with attribution
不隸屬於 Stack Overflow
這個KB合法嗎? 是的,了解原因
許可下: CC-BY-SA with attribution
不隸屬於 Stack Overflow
這個KB合法嗎? 是的,了解原因